Wellbeing at Škoda Auto

Ergonomics

Škoda Auto constantly improves the working environment and product, striving to continuously minimize the health burden on employees. The ergonomics department closely collaborates with technical development to optimize the product, based on knowledge and experience from current models. This collaboration starts early, in the design phase. The goal is to enable employees to work throughout their career without health complications.
One of the ergonomic projects of Škoda Auto includes controlled rotations, which earned the car manufacturer 1st place in the Good Practice competition, awarded as part of the Healthy Workplaces campaign. This competition, organized by the EU-OSHA agency in collaboration with EU member states since 2000, recognizes outstanding and innovative achievements in OSH.

Soul matters

A project focused on supporting mental health and stress prevention at Skoda Auto. Employees are provided with anonymous psychological consultations as part of the project.  The company offers psychological support to individuals and teams, assesses the psychological demands of job positions, organizes awareness events, prepares preventive campaigns, contributes to destigmatization and open communication on mental health topics. The company collaborates with leading Czech psychologists and follows the latest global trends.

Polyclinic Škoda

Škoda Auto has a long-standing tradition in providing healthcare services. Currently, these services are centralized in the Polyclinic Škoda building, but medical offices are also located directly within the individual production facilities of the company to ensure maximum accessibility for employees. The Škoda Auto facility holds the status of a non-state medical institution, primarily focused on providing preventive check-ups and supporting employee health. In addition to occupational health services, the Polyclinic Škoda building houses private general practitioners, a number of specialized clinics, and other services. The private and specialized clinics are also available to the general public. More information can be found here

Health Days

Taking a preventive approach to one’s health pays off many times over. Supporting health prevention is therefore one of the strategic pillars of the OHS and Ergonomics department. Škoda Auto organizes thematic Health Days for its employees, held directly at their workplaces. These Health Days include preventive screenings and education focused on lifestyle diseases as well as other common illnesses within the Czech population. Thanks to regular preventive check-ups, serious illnesses can be detected early, and employees are promptly referred for further specialized examinations or follow‑up care.

Car for the Clown Doctor

Zdravotní klaun (Medical Clown) is a charitable organization that has been helping primarily pediatric patients, as well as seniors, go through the treatment process with a smile since 2001. Škoda Auto has been supporting Zdravotní klaun for more than 20 years. The company provides financial support and also lends vehicles on a long-term basis, enabling professional clowns to travel to patients in hospitals, senior homes, and hospices across the Czech Republic.

Partnership with leading experts and organizations

The company collaborates on health topics with the National Institute of Public Health, the Czech Ergonomics Association, the Public Health Office and a number of regional organizations. In cooperation with Klaudián´s Hospital, the specialized department of Na Homolce Hospital, and Škoda Employee Health Insurance Company, a new program was developed for the company's employees. This program aims at the early detection of heart and vascular diseases and, in particular, the rapid provision of subsequent specialized care.
Škoda Auto is also an active participant in expert lectures and conferences. An example is the annual lecture where it educates students of the Czech Technical University in Prague in the field of preventive ergonomics.
